Abstract
  • The rapid advancement of Artificial Intelligence (AI) has transformed the educational landscape, particularly in how students learn and engage with the English language. This study explores the perceptions of foundation students at UNITAR International University regarding the impact of AI on English language learning specifically, whether it serves as an aid or an obstacle. Employing a qualitative research design, data were collected through semi-structured interviews and focus group discussions with selected foundation students who have used AI-based tools such as ChatGPT, Grammarly, and Microsoft 365 Copilot in their learning process. The findings reveal that students generally perceive AI as a supportive learning aid that enhances vocabulary acquisition, grammar correction, and pronunciation practice. However, several participants expressed concerns about over-reliance on AI, reduced critical thinking, and diminished originality in writing. The study concludes that while AI can significantly facilitate English language learning, it should be integrated thoughtfully, with educators guiding students on ethical use and promoting self-directed learning. These insights highlight the need for balanced pedagogical approaches that harness AI’s benefits without compromising students’ language development and autonomy.
